IMPORTANT SAFEGUARDS 

When using any electrical appliance, basic safety precautions should always be followed 

including the following: 

1.

 

Please read the instructions carefully before using any appliance. 

2.

 

Always ensure that the voltage on the rating label corresponds to the mains voltage in 

your home. 

3.

 

Incorrect operation and improper use can damage the appliance and cause injury to the 

user. 

4.

 

The appliance in intended for household use only. Commercial use invalids the warranty 

and the supplier can not be held responsible for injury or damage caused when using the 

appliance for any other purpose than that intended. 

5.

 

Avoid contact with moving parts. 

6.

 

Close supervision is required when any appliance is used near or by children or invalids. 

7.

 

Check the power cord and plug regularly for any damage. If the cord or the plug is 

damaged, it must be replaced by the manufacturer or a qualified person in order to avoid 

an electrical hazard. 

8.

 

Do not use the appliance if it has been dropped or damaged in any way. In case of 

damage, take the unit in for examination and/or repair by an authorised service agent 

9.

 

To reduce the risk of electric shock, do not immerse or expose the motor assembly, plug 

or the power cord to water or any other liquid. 

10.

 

Never immerse the unit in water or any other liquid for cleaning purposes. 

11.

 

Remove the plug from the socket by gripping the plug. Do not pull on the cord to 

disconnect the appliance from the mains. Always unplug the unit when not in use, before 

cleaning or when adding or removing parts. 

12.

 

The use of accessory attachments that are not recommended or supplied by the 

manufacturer may result in injuries, fire or electric shock. 

 

13.

 

A short cord is provided to reduce the hazards resulting from becoming entangled in or 

tripping over a longer cord.
